
π₯§ Instructions:
- Make the Crust
- In a bowl, mix flour and sugar. Cut in butter until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
- Add egg yolk and cold water, mixing until dough forms.
- Press into a tart or pie pan, prick with a fork, and refrigerate for 20 minutes.
- Bake at 350Β°F (175Β°C) for 15 minutes, just until lightly golden.
- Prepare the Apples
- In a skillet, melt butter and add sliced apples, brown sugar, and cinnamon.
- Cook for 5β7 minutes until tender and caramelized. Set aside.
- Make the Custard
- In a saucepan, whisk together egg yolks, sugar, cornstarch, and salt.
- Gradually whisk in warm milk and cook over medium heat, stirring constantly, until thickened.
- Remove from heat, add vanilla, and let cool slightly.
- Assemble the Pie
- Pour the custard into the baked crust.
- Arrange caramelized apples on top and lightly press them into the custard.
- Bake & Serve
- Bake at 350Β°F (175Β°C) for 20β25 minutes, until set and lightly golden.
- Let it cool completely before slicing β the texture will be silky, creamy, and just divine! π
